CA launches ecoSoftware
CA, formerly Computer Associates, has officially launched its CA ecoSoftware suite aimed at helping corporations better manage the implementation, progress and outcomes of global sustainability initiatives.
As reported earlier on Green Telecom Live, CA ecoSoftware is also being deployed by UK supermarket chain, Tesco, to reduce its carbon footprint.
